My grand daughter is about to turn 2 and I thought I'd make her her first bow. This is a sneak peek, so its not quit finished.  Still needs some little girly type decoration and a handle. The tiller all done and its shot a couple dozens arrows. Its made from a peice of scrap left over from a split. Its 36" pulling about10 to 12 lbs at 10 or so inches. I decided on a pyramid style for easy construction and an arrow rest to make it Ki Ki friendly. It probably to stout for her but she will grow into it.  Let me know how it looks good or bad.  Thanks for your time :laugh:
